Table 1.
Results for the isomerization of glucose in water
| Yield (wt/wt% ) | |||||||
| Entry | Catalyst | Temperature (K) | Time (min) | Glucose | Fructose | Mannose | Total saccharides |
| 1 | None | 383 | 90 | 97 | 0 | 0 | 97 |
| 2 | None | 413 | 90 | 95 | 1 | 0 | 95 |
| 3 | HCl (pH = 2) | 383 | 90 | 98 | 0 | 0 | 98 |
| 4 | Sn-Beta | 383 | 30 | 45 | 32 | 9 | 86 |
| 5 | Sn-Beta | 413 | 12 | 46 | 30 | 9 | 85 |
| 6 | Sn-Beta/HCl (pH = 2) | 383 | 30 | 44 | 33 | 9 | 86 |
| 7 | Ti-Beta | 383 | 90 | 74 | 14 | 5† | 93 |
| 8 | SnO2 | 383 | 60 | 96 | 0 | 0 | 96 |
| 9 | SnCl4·5H2O | 383 | 60 | 90 | 0 | 0 | 90 |
| 10* | Sn-Beta | 383 | 60 | 46 | 29 | 8 | 83 |
Reactions were performed with a 10 wt% glucose solution, using the corresponding amount of catalyst to maintain a 1∶50 metal:glucose molar ratio.
*Reaction of a 45 wt% glucose solution, using a 225∶1 glucose:Sn molar ratio.
†An unidentified sugar, rather than mannose, was obtained with Ti-Beta. The reported 5 wt/wt% yield was calculated using the response factor associated with hexoses.
